Technical Field

[0001] This invention belongs to the field of bridge construction technology and relates to the construction of a cofferdam using interlocking steel pipe piles, specifically a method for constructing the pilot hole for a cofferdam using interlocking steel pipe piles. Background Technology

[0002] like Figure 1 As shown, interlocking steel pipe pile cofferdams are commonly used as temporary water-retaining structures in the construction of deep-water bridge piers, providing a dry environment for pier construction. An interlocking steel pipe pile cofferdam is a closed-loop structure composed of multiple steel pipe piles, each driven to a certain depth below the riverbed, with adjacent piles connected by interlocking links. During the construction of interlocking steel pipe pile cofferdams, in geological conditions such as clay layers, sand layers, and low-strength rock strata, the steel pipe piles are typically driven directly using a crawler crane and vibratory hammer. In geological conditions such as thick pebble layers and high-strength rock strata, the steel pipe piles often require pre-drilling. The construction method of the pre-drilling method is as follows:

[0003] like Figure 2 As shown, a large-diameter pilot-hole steel casing 2 is first vibrated at the designed driving position of the steel pipe pile. Drilling equipment such as rotary drilling rigs and impact drills are used to drill pile holes along the pilot-hole steel casing. After the pile hole is drilled to the driving depth of the steel pipe pile, clay 4 is backfilled into the pile hole. Then the steel casing 2 is pulled out, and the locking steel pipe pile 1 is driven into the pile hole. Then the clay inside the steel pipe pile is emptied, and concrete of a certain height is injected into the steel pipe pile to seal the bottom.

[0004] During the aforementioned pilot hole construction process, since the diameter of the drilled pile hole is larger than the diameter of the steel pipe pile, in order to ensure that adjacent steel pipe piles can be connected by interlocking, a portion of the adjacent pile holes must interlock with each other. However, under the conditions of gravel geological conditions, when drilling the next pile hole, if the clay backfill in the previous pile hole that it interlocks with is not compacted, it is easy to cause the previous pile hole to collapse, resulting in pilot hole failure. Summary of the Invention

[0005] The purpose of this invention is to address the above-mentioned problems by providing a method for constructing pilot holes for cofferdams using interlocking steel pipe piles, thereby preventing hole collapse during the pilot hole construction process.

[0006] The technical solution of the present invention is as follows:

[0007] A method for constructing pilot holes for a cofferdam using interlocking steel pipe piles, characterized by the following steps:

[0008] (1) Layout three sequentially interlocking pile hole positions at the designed position on one side wall of the interlocking steel pipe pile cofferdam, namely hole position 1, hole position 2 and hole position 3.

[0009] (2) Insert pilot hole steel casings at hole positions 1 and 3 respectively, drill pile holes inside the two pilot hole steel casings to form pile hole 1 and pile hole 3; place a protective steel casing in pile hole 1 and pile hole 3 respectively.

[0010] The protective steel casing has an irregular shape, with the pipe walls on both opposite sides being concave arcs, and the arc diameter of the concave pipe wall is consistent with the outer diameter of the pilot hole steel casing. The pipe walls at both ends of the protective steel casing are convex arcs, and the arc diameter of the convex pipe wall is consistent with the inner diameter of the pilot hole steel casing.

[0011] The concave tube walls of the two protective steel casings are respectively set along the outline of the No. 2 hole position;

[0012] Clay was backfilled into pile holes No. 1 and No. 3, and then the steel casings of the two pilot holes were pulled out.

[0013] (3) Insert the pilot hole steel casing at the No. 2 hole position, drill the pile hole inside the pilot hole steel casing to form the No. 2 pile hole; backfill the No. 2 pile hole with clay, and pull out the pilot hole steel casing.

[0014] (4) Lay out the No. 4 hole position that engages with the No. 3 pile hole and the No. 5 hole position that engages with the No. 4 hole position in sequence; insert the pilot hole steel casing and drill a hole at the No. 5 hole position to form the No. 5 pile hole; pull out the protective steel casing in the No. 1 pile hole and insert it into the No. 5 pile hole; set one concave tube wall of the protective steel casing along the outline of the No. 4 hole position; backfill clay in the No. 5 pile hole and then pull out the pilot hole steel casing.

[0015] (5) Insert the pilot hole steel casing at hole position 4 to form pile hole 4; backfill clay into pile hole 4 and pull out the pilot hole steel casing.

[0016] (6) Repeat steps (4) and (5) to carry out subsequent pile hole construction. At the same time, insert locking steel pipe piles into the completed pile holes, hollow out the clay inside the steel pipe piles, and inject sealing concrete into the steel pipe piles to complete the construction of the locking steel pipe pile cofferdam.

[0017] This invention provides support for the pile hole by adding a protective steel casing inside the pile hole, effectively preventing the hole from collapsing due to insufficient compaction of the backfill clay during the drilling process. The protective steel casing also guides the interlocking steel casing with the already excavated pile hole and the pile hole excavation, ensuring the verticality of the pile hole. [0026] The specific construction method of this invention is as follows:

[0027] (1) As Figure 3 As shown, three sequentially interlocking pile hole positions are laid out at the designed position on one side wall of the interlocking steel pipe pile cofferdam, namely hole position 101, hole position 2 102 and hole position 3 103.

[0028] (2) Figure 4 As shown, pilot steel casings 2 are inserted at hole positions 1 and 3 respectively. Piling holes are drilled inside the two pilot steel casings using drilling equipment such as rotary drilling rigs and impact drills to form pile hole 11 and pile hole 3. A protective steel casing 3 is placed in pile hole 1 and pile hole 3 respectively.

[0029] The protective steel casing 3 has an irregular structure, with the pipe walls on both opposite sides being concave arcs, and the arc diameter of the concave pipe wall is consistent with the outer diameter of the pilot hole steel casing. The pipe walls at both ends of the protective steel casing are convex arcs, and the arc diameter of the convex pipe wall is consistent with the inner diameter of the pilot hole steel casing.

[0030] The inner concave tube wall of the two protective steel casings 3 is respectively set along the outline of the second hole position 102;

[0031] Backfill clay into pile holes No. 1 and No. 3, and then pull out the steel casings 2 of the two pilot holes;

[0032] (3) Figure 5As shown, a pilot hole steel casing 2 is inserted at hole position 102, and a pile hole is drilled inside the pilot hole steel casing to form pile hole 12. When the pilot hole steel casing is inserted and the pile hole is excavated at hole position 2, the two protective steel casings 3 inside pile hole 11 and pile hole 3 can, on the one hand, support pile hole 1 and pile hole 2 to prevent pile hole 1 and pile hole 2 from collapsing, and on the other hand, guide the insertion of steel casing and the excavation of pile hole at hole position 2, which is conducive to maintaining the verticality of the steel casing insertion and pile hole drilling.

[0033] After drilling No. 2 pile hole 12 to the designed depth, clay was backfilled into No. 2 pile hole, and the pilot hole steel casing of No. 2 pile hole was pulled out.

[0034] (4) Figure 6 As shown, hole position 104, which engages with hole position 13 of pile 3, and hole position 105, which engages with hole position 105, are laid out in sequence; a pilot hole steel casing 2 is inserted and drilled at hole position 105 to form hole position 15 of pile 5; the protective steel casing 3 in hole position 11 of pile 1 is pulled out and inserted into hole position 15 of pile 5; one concave tube wall of the protective steel casing 3 is set along the outline of hole position 104 of pile 4; clay is backfilled in hole position 15 of pile 5; and then the pilot hole steel casing is pulled out.

[0035] (5) Figure 7 As shown, a pilot hole steel casing 2 is inserted at hole position 104 to form pile hole 14; clay is backfilled into pile hole 14, and then the pilot hole steel casing is pulled out.

[0036] (6) Figure 8 As shown, repeat steps (4) and (5), use the pre-hole steel casing 2 and the wall-protecting steel casing 3 to carry out subsequent pile hole construction, and at the same time, insert the locking steel pipe pile 1 into the completed pile hole, hollow out the clay inside the steel pipe pile, and inject sealing concrete into the steel pipe pile to complete the construction of the locking steel pipe pile cofferdam.
